Scroll Animation
Expanding Scope of a QA Testing:

A QA tester's role goes beyond checking functionality — it involves ensuring overall product quality across multiple dimensions. This includes functional testing to validate features, performance and load testing to assess system behaviour under varying conditions, and stress testing to evaluate stability under extreme loads. Testers also perform security testing to uncover vulnerabilities, bug identification to prevent production issues, and data verification to ensure accuracy across UI, APIs, and databases. Together, these activities help deliver reliable, secure, and high-performing software.

6 Core Duties of a QA Tester

Behind every successful release is a QA tester following structured practices. Here are six foundational duties every tester performs:

1. Create Test Plans

Developing test strategies based on product requirements, defining scope, tools, coverage areas, risk factors, and timelines.

2. Perform Testing

Executing test cases across various testing types (functional, regression, security, performance, etc.) manually or using automation tools.

3. Identify Bugs

Finding and reporting defects, often with screenshots, logs, and steps to reproduce, categorized by severity and priority.

4. Examine Code (where applicable)

In automation or white-box testing, testers review code logic, write scripts, or suggest optimizations.

5. Collaborate with Developers

Working closely with developers, product managers, and designers to ensure shared understanding and fast feedback loops.

6. Document Results

Maintaining logs of test outcomes, test coverage, test environments, known issues, and retesting progress for transparency and traceability

Challenges Faced by QA Testers

QA testing is essential — but not without challenges. Below are the most common hurdles testers face:

Time Constraints

Agile teams often update requirements mid-sprint, requiring test cases and plans to be constantly updated.

Hard-to-Reproduce Bugs

Some bugs occur only under specific, unpredictable conditions, making them difficult to track and fix.

Cross-Platform Compatibility

Testing must ensure consistency across devices, browsers, OS versions, and screen sizes — a growing challenge in today’s diverse tech environment.

Collaboration Gaps

When testers and developers are misaligned, it can lead to miscommunication, duplicated work, or missed bugs

Use of testing in PRAGYA

Testing is essential for PRAGYA App to deliver on its promise of reliability, productivity, and profitability. By ensuring the platform is accurate, secure, highperforming, and scalable, testing not only protects the integrity of the product but also empowers clients to make confident, data-driven decisions.

Recommended article for you

Manual Dependency
Reduce Your Monthly Energy Costs with Smarter Industrial Monitoring

Reduce monthly energy costs with real-time monitoring from PRAGYA, helping you fix inefficiencies before they grow.

Read More
Manual Dependency
IoT Benefits Every Manufacturing Plant Should Know

PRAGYA transforms industrial data into real-time insights that boost efficiency, reduce downtime, and power smarter manufacturing.

Read More
Design That Transforms Data into Decisions

Good design turns complex industrial data into clear, actionable insights that drive smarter decisions.

Read More
Manual Dependency
Unlocking ROI and Sustainability for Indian Manufacturing

Smart assert monitoring boosts uptime, cuts energy waste, and helps Indian industries achieve faster ROI with sustainable operations.

Read More
Manual Dependency
Unseen Doesn't Mean
Unaffected

Real-time asset monitoring reveals hidden issues, cut downtime, and keep industrial performance smooth and efficient.

Read More

Start Your Journey with PRAGYA

Monitor your industry in real time, uncover hidden inefficiencies, and drive smarter, data-powered decisions.